How can companies effectively integrate customer feedback into their decision-making processes in order to continuously enhance their customer-centric culture, and what are some innovative ways they can incentivize employees to prioritize customer satisfaction in all aspects of their work?
Companies can effectively integrate customer feedback into their decision-making processes by regularly collecting and analyzing feedback from various channels, such as surveys, reviews, and social media. They can then use this data to identify areas for improvement and make informed decisions that align with customer needs and preferences. To incentivize employees to prioritize customer satisfaction, companies can implement reward programs, recognition systems, and performance metrics that specifically measure customer satisfaction. Additionally, companies can foster a customer-centric culture by providing training and development opportunities that emphasize the importance of customer satisfaction and encourage employees to go above and beyond to meet customer needs.
